Doom 1 and 2. Then you can try other old school games If you haven't played them, Quake and Duke Nukem 3d
All these games in Steam have current versions with native controller support. Bethesda has cleaned up its franchises, there is no complexities, the games are simply called Doom, Doom II and Quake, but they are updated, work on modern operating systems (although it is possible to run the original versions), support for controllers and the ability to directly in game to download and install mods. For duke 3d, there is a version from Gearbox - Duke Nukem 3D: 20th Anniversary World Tour - which is also updated for modern hardware and has an additional episode. Quake and Duke even have achievements. They are all updated very carefully and with love, but starting to play shooters from the early nineties is a bad idea. Simply because they will not show all modern possibilities and progress. No one begins to get acquainted with the point-and-click genre from games where there was text input of commands.
